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
66963546746 14237957689 5490519174 780135585
1344 759851
1344 759851
7224544 435318 215344208 9078333 732111432
All about undefined
Interested in learning more?
1344 759851
7224544 435318 215344208 9078333 732111432
See more
44633561192 04115
78 615608971 46
See more
09958 35182000
52075 51970140812 9151
See more